The Basics of Cosmetic Dentistry

broken image

Cosmetic dentistry refers to any dental procedure that enhances the look of gums, teeth and/or bite and helps to improve self-esteem. It is primarily concerned with improvement in dental aesthetic in color, size, shape, position and overall dental smile look. There are various techniques used by cosmetic dentists like bonding, veneers, teeth whitening, teeth bleaching and teeth restoration.
